We are seeking Mechanical and Electrical Students to work as Engineering Students for our Canadian Industrial Division at a project site near North Vancouver, British Columbia. The role is 8 months starting in September 2026. Responsibilities Assist with project planning, scheduling, progress monitoring, and cost control.
Participate in project meetings. Review drawings. Submit requests for information.
Assist with the identification and resolution of field technical issues. Act as an ambassador for the various safety campaigns. Conduct field safety inspections.
Communicate changes with trades staff. Set up and maintain record keeping. Perform ad hoc duties as required.
Qualifications Pursuing a degree or diploma in engineering with a mechanical or electrical major. Strong desire to work in a construction environment; prior field construction experience is an asset. Knowledge of Microsoft Office, AutoCAD, and Bluebeam is an asset.
Self‑motivated. Multi‑discipline mindset. Working Conditions Ability to provide own CSA‑approved steel‑toed boots and a willingness to pass a pre‑access alcohol & drug test.
